Welcome to the Coldvault rotation! Once a bucket in Shelfside storage goes 90 days without a read, our archiver sweeps it into glacier-tier and logs the move. Support gets pinged when customers ask where their files went — check the archive ledger first before escalating. The ledger lives in the ops database, and you'll connect to it with this.

database URL for bahop-yagep: mssql://sildor_svc:35ha7jz@db-fb6d.nelvrodyn.example:5432/casath

If a Splitmint operator account is locked out, experiment assignments keep serving from cache, so there is no user-facing impact for roughly six hours. New team members should first confirm the lockout in the audit log, then file a recovery ticket with the Harrowgate platform team. Once approved, the recovery console issues a one-time session; assignments resume syncing automatically. The console prompt accepts only the standing recovery passphrase, which is recorded below for reference.

unlock words, yajof-tagug: caseth-kelmir-druael-tamion-rusath-sorael-quenion-julath-ralael-joreth-wendor-holius-gormir

Handover note — pagination, Marrowtide public API (for the release manager)

From Ilsa to Bren: the v3 endpoints now use cursor pagination exclusively; offset params are accepted but deprecated and logged. Cursors are opaque, signed, and expire after 24 hours, so clients must not persist them long-term. Before the release, confirm the deprecation headers appear on offset requests and that cursor decoding rejects tampered tokens. The cursor-signing keyset in the staging vault opens with the passphrase below.

strongbox words: druiel-frador-brieth-druys-fenys-zorwyn-zorael